Abstract

The Audio Division, at the request of Clayton Community Broadcasters, allots Channel 248C1 to Clayton, New Mexico, as its second FM commercial aural broadcast service. See 69 FR 35563, June 25, 2004. To accommodate the Clayton allotment, we are deleting Channel 248C1 at Raton, New Mexico because there was no expression of interest in the allotment. Channel 248C1 can be allotted to Clayton in compliance with the Commission's spacing requirements without a site restriction at coordinates 36-27-00 NL and 103-10-54 WL. A filing window for Channel 248C1 at Clayton, New Mexico, will not be opened at this time. Instead, the issue of opening a filing window for this channel will be addressed by the Commission in a subsequent order.
